7-Day Budget Travel Itinerary to Shimla, Kullu, Manali, and Rothang

Thursday, October 5: Arrival in Shimla

Morning: Start your trip by arriving in Shimla, the capital city of Himachal Pradesh. Explore the Mall Road, sample local street food, and visit popular attractions like Christ Church and Scandal Point. Afternoon: Head to Jakhu Hill to see the highest point in Shimla and catch bre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ains. Evening: Enjoy a peaceful walk at the Ridge and witness the spectacular sunset over the Himalayas.

  • Cost estimates: INR 500 ($7) for food and transportation.
  • Time spent: Approximately 6 hours.
Friday, October 6: Shimla to Kullu

Morning: Leave Shimla and travel to Kullu, known for its scenic beauty and adventure activities. Visit the Raghunath Temple and explore the local market. Afternoon: Go for a thrilling river rafting experience in the Beas River. Evening: Witness the traditional Kullu Dussehra festival, if it coincides with your visit, and enjoy cultural performances and festive celebrations.

  • Cost estimates: INR 800 ($11) for transportation, temple visit, and rafting.
  • Time spent: Approximately 8 hours.
Saturday, October 7: Kullu to Manali

Morning: Journey from Kullu to Manali, a picturesque hill station. Explore the Old Manali village and visit the Hadimba Devi Temple. Afternoon: Head to Solang Valley and indulge in adventure activities like paragliding, zorbing, and skiing (subject to availability). Evening: Enjoy a leisurely walk along the Mall Road, shop for local handicrafts, and savor delicious Himachali cuisine.

  • Cost estimates: INR 700 ($10) for transportation, temple visit, and local food.
  • Time spent: Approximately 10 hours.
Sunday, October 8: Manali sightseeing

Morning: Visit Rohtang Pass for breathtaking views of snow-capped mountains and enjoy activities like snow biking and skiing (subject to weather conditions and permits). Afternoon: Explore the Vashisht Temple and take a dip in the hot springs for a refreshing experience. Evening: Take a stroll in the serene Manali Nature Park and appreciate the scenic beauty of the surroundings.

  • Cost estimates: INR 1,500 ($21) for transportation, Rohtang Pass permit, and temple visit.
  • Time spent: Approximately 12 hours.
Monday, October 9: Manali Adventure

Morning: Embark on a trek to the beautiful Beas Kund, a high-altitude glacial lake offering stunning views. Afternoon: Engage in thrilling river rafting in the Beas River. Evening: Explore the Naggar Castle, an ancient royal palace, and soak in the cultural heritage of the region.

  • Cost estimates: INR 1,200 ($17) for transportation, trekking guide (optional), and rafting.
  • Time spent: Approximately 10 hours.
Tuesday, October 10: Manali Exploration

Morning: Visit the charming village of Naggar and explore Naggar Castle and the Nicholas Roerich Art Gallery. Afternoon: Experience exhilarating paragliding in Solang Valley, enjoying the panoramic views from above. Evening: Relax and enjoy shopping for local handicrafts and souvenirs from the Manali Market.

  • Cost estimates: INR 1,300 ($18) for transportation, entry fees, paragliding, and shopping.
  • Time spent: Approximately 10 hours.
Wednesday, October 11: Departure

Morning: Bid farewell to the serene mountains of Himachal Pradesh and head back to your destination.

  • Cost estimates: INR 500 ($7) for transportation.
  • Time spent: Approximately 6 hours.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For off the beaten path attractions, consider visiting Kasol, a small village near Kullu, known for its backpacking culture and scenic landscapes. Also, explore the lesser-known hill station of Tirthan Valley, known for its trout fishing, trekking trails, and stunning waterfalls. These places offer budget-friendly accommodation options and provide an authentic experience of the Himachal region.
